Trumpet Vine flowers come in a variety of colors ranging from the familiar orange, to yellow, scarlet, pink and even lavender. Commissioned in 2007, this 22″ Trumpet Vine shade was created with scarlet flowers set against a multicolored background that includes a wide variety of blue, amber, and purple glass. The green foliage enlivens the jewel-like character of the shade. This large shade is shown on the telescoping Library base.
